Career Role (Smart Transportation & 6G) Description
6G Network Engineer (Smart Cities) Design, implement, and maintain high-performance 6G networks for intelligent transportation systems. Develop cutting-edge solutions for autonomous vehicles and smart traffic management.
IoT Data Scientist (Autonomous Vehicles) Analyze massive datasets from connected vehicles to improve autonomous driving algorithms and predict traffic patterns. Leverage 6G's enhanced capabilities for real-time data processing.
Cybersecurity Specialist (Smart Mobility) Protect smart transportation systems from cyber threats. Develop and implement robust security protocols for 6G-enabled connected vehicles and infrastructure. Crucial for secure smart mobility.
AI/ML Engineer (Smart Transportation) Develop and implement AI and ML algorithms for optimizing traffic flow, predicting accidents, and enhancing the overall efficiency of smart transportation networks. Utilize 6G's low latency for real-time AI applications.
Software Developer (6G Connected Infrastructure) Develop and maintain software applications for smart transportation infrastructure, integrating with 6G networks for seamless data transmission and real-time control. High demand in 6G infrastructure deployments.
